diff --git a/fate-launch-server/pom.xml b/fate-launch-server/pom.xml
index 24b408b..c70abbb 100644
--- a/fate-launch-server/pom.xml
+++ b/fate-launch-server/pom.xml
@@ -62,6 +62,14 @@
mysql-connector-j
8.0.33
+
+
+
+ org.springframework.boot
+ spring-boot-starter-amqp
+
+
+
${project.artifactId}
diff --git a/fate-launch-server/src/main/java/com/shiyi/launch/service/impl/VehiclelaunchServiceimpl.java b/fate-launch-server/src/main/java/com/shiyi/launch/service/impl/VehiclelaunchServiceimpl.java
index c809bd5..bfb2ef5 100644
--- a/fate-launch-server/src/main/java/com/shiyi/launch/service/impl/VehiclelaunchServiceimpl.java
+++ b/fate-launch-server/src/main/java/com/shiyi/launch/service/impl/VehiclelaunchServiceimpl.java
@@ -8,6 +8,9 @@ import com.shiyi.launch.service.VehiclelaunchService;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
+import java.util.Date;
+import java.util.UUID;
+
/**
* @Description : 车辆上线业务层
* @Author : YangHaoYu
@@ -25,6 +28,15 @@ public class VehiclelaunchServiceimpl implements VehiclelaunchService {
if (StringUtils.isEmpty(vehiclelaunch.getVin())){
return "vin为空";
}
+
+ long time = new Date().getTime();
+
+ vehiclelaunch.setTimestamp(String.valueOf(time));
+
+ String uuid = UUID.randomUUID().toString().replaceAll("-","").substring(0,8);
+
+ vehiclelaunch.setNonce(uuid);
+
int i = vehicleaunchMapper.into(vehiclelaunch);
if(i < 0){
diff --git a/fate-launch-server/src/main/resources/mapper/launch/VehiclelaunchMapper.xml b/fate-launch-server/src/main/resources/mapper/launch/VehiclelaunchMapper.xml
index 5e76cdc..de202d1 100644
--- a/fate-launch-server/src/main/resources/mapper/launch/VehiclelaunchMapper.xml
+++ b/fate-launch-server/src/main/resources/mapper/launch/VehiclelaunchMapper.xml
@@ -4,8 +4,8 @@
"http://mybatis.org/dtd/mybatis-3-mapper.dtd">
- insert into t_car(car_vin) values
- (#{vin})
+ insert into t_car(car_vin,car_address,car_license,car_name) values
+ (#{vin},#{timestamp},#{nonce},#{userName})